Many financial advisors charge based on how much money they oversee by using a fee-structure called “assets under management,” or AUM. For instance, a 0.40% fee translates to $4 per year for every $1,000 an investment advisor manages. WebTruist is a multi-billion dollar operation, with thousands of on-staff financial advisors. As a fee-based firm, some of the advisors at Truist can receive third-party compensation for things like insurance product sales. A fee-only firm, on the other hand, earns only client-paid fees, avoiding any third-party compensation.
